Uproar over video: Chelsea FC now intervenes
A video of Chelsea captain Conor Callagher has caused quite a stir online over the past few days. Now his club is stepping in to defend the midfielder, who has had to put up with numerous accusations of racism.
A clip of Chelsea's Conor Gallagher recently went viral online. It seemed as if the Blues' captain was ignoring a black boy before the game against Burnley (2:2) on Saturday. Because Gallagher did not high-five the child, some users accused the footballer of being racist. And this despite the fact that other pictures also show Callagher greeting the boy and then marching out of the tunnel onto the pitch with him.
Chelsea with clear words
Chelsea FC is now defending its captain. In a statement, they responded to the abuse against Gallagher: "Chelsea Football Club is aware of a video clip circulating on social media from Saturday's game against Burnley which has been taken significantly out of context. The abuse and defamatory comments against Conor Gallagher are completely unacceptable."
The club "prides itself on being a diverse, inclusive club where people from all cultures, communities and identities feel welcome", it said. Chelsea coach Mauricio Pochettino clarified: "When you're playing soccer and you're focused on the game just before kick-off, sometimes things like this can happen. People try to find things to create a mess and to insult."
